如何在SQL中使用DROP语句删除数据库 (statement 删除数据库)

在数据库管理中,删除数据库是经常会遇到的操作。在SQL中,使用“DROP”语句可以很方便地完成这个任务。但是,如何使用“DROP”语句才能更大程度地保证数据的安全性呢?下面我们将围绕这个问题进行分析和探讨。

让我们了解一下“DROP”语句的基本语法。在SQL中,“DROP DATABASE”语句用于删除整个数据库,语法如下:

DROP DATABASE database_name;

其中,database_name是要删除的数据库名称。请注意,在执行“DROP DATABASE”语句之前,请确认所有的数据备份已经进行完毕,并且确保不会误删重要数据。

接下来,我们来看一下如何使用“DROP”语句删除数据库。下面是一些常用的方法:

方法一:使用图形界面工具

许多数据库管理工具都可以帮助我们方便地操作数据库。使用这些工具,只需要找到要删除的数据库名称,然后在菜单中选择“删除”即可。请注意,在使用这种方法之前,请先备份数据,避免误删。

方法二:在命令行中使用“DROP”语句

在命令行中使用“DROP”语句删除数据库可以帮助我们更好地掌握整个过程。下面是一些基本的步骤:

打开命令行窗口,输入以下命令来连接到相应的数据库:

mysql -u 用户名 -p密码

其中,用户名和密码都是你的数据库帐号信息,用来验证你的身份。

接着,使用“USE”语句选择要删除的数据库:

USE database_name;

然后,就可以使用“DROP DATABASE”语句删除这个数据库了:

DROP DATABASE database_name;

如果一切顺利,你将看到一个“Query OK”消息,表示数据库已被成功删除。

值得注意的是,使用“DROP”语句删除数据库时,会删除相关的表、视图、触发器、存储过程、函数、事件等所有的对象。如果你想仅删除某个表或者其他对象,可以去除“DATABASE ”关键字,改为使用“DROP TABLE”或者“DROP TRIGGER”等语句。

除此之外,还应该遵守以下几个原则,以保证数据安全性:

1.在删除数据库之前,确保已经对重要的数据进行了备份,以防意外删除。

2.如果要删除一个正在运行的数据库,需要先停止相应的服务,才能进行删除操作。

3.确保你有权限删除该数据库。如果你没有相应的权限,你将无法执行相应的语句。

来说,使用“DROP”语句删除数据库是一个简单而强大的操作。但是,在执行这个操作之前,一定要格外小心,确保数据的安全性和完整性。

相关问题拓展阅读:

在java中连接数据库后,怎么删除一条记录

执行删除语句就性了。

delete 表名 where username=? password =?

你说的不是很清楚,如果是指定的一条记录的话,只要把username的值加上去就行

具体局哗步骤如下:

1.连接数据库。

2.用一个preparestatement预编译下。

3.然后局腊败执行把username的值赋给sql语句中的问号

4.执行sql语句

代码如下:

Connection connection = DriverManager,getConnection();

String sql = “delete from 表明 where username = ?”;

PreparedStatement preparedStatement = connection.prepareStatement(sql);

preparedStatement.setString(1,”username”);

preparedStatement.excute();

报错了就catch下,之后把在finally语句中依次把preparedconnection,connection关桐颤闭即可

有问题可追问

先在数据库中查找到对应数据,然后执行delete语句

查询更大索引哪条,然后删除

javaweb:数据库表的删除语句

使用拼接帆局字符串就态卖让行:

String sql = “DELETE FROM student WHERE id = ‘” + id + “‘”;

但是配尺上述方式存在sql注入风险,

可以使用

perstmt = conn.prepareStatement(“DELETE FROM student WHERE id = ?”);

perstmt.setString(1,id);

statement 删除数据库的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于statement 删除数据库,如何在SQL中使用DROP语句删除数据库,在java中连接数据库后,怎么删除一条记录,javaweb:数据库表的删除语句的信息别忘了在本站进行查找喔。


数据运维技术 » 如何在SQL中使用DROP语句删除数据库 (statement 删除数据库)